Summary

When it comes to selling your products, they need to be in demand and profitable. But what about if you are the product? How can you strategize and build a personal brand that is both in demand and profitable?

 

In this episode, Donald Miller coaches Shanera Williamson, founder and podcast host of Brown Mama Bear, a personal brand centered around helping mothers raise brown children in white spaces. Don coaches her on a step-by-step plan to grow her audience and build engagement.

 

If you think of your business like an airplane, this coaching conversation is all about building the airplane! After today you will have a clear path on how to build a personal brand as well as what's needed to grow and sustain it.
